HELP W123 TE230 1984 START/EARLY RUNNING PROBLEM!

I have a problem I hope someone can help me resolve please.
Car starts 1st time every time however!
after a few minutes & usually at a corner or when having to slow down it
seems to die
If you feather the acellerator it (JUST) keeps going but usually dies.
When it heat up after about 10 minutes and normal running temp established
then NO PROBLEMS!

As I live in Scotland & weather here is usually wet in morning anyone have
any ideas?
Car has done 164000miles but well looked after with me being 2nd owner.
Oil & serviced every 6K miles.

Its reliable starting rules out ignition problems.

The fuel injection's "cold start" works perfectly but then then the
engine bogs down during its warm up. Problem in engine's "warm-up" phase.

Suggest you check the engine's air intake; it probably has a pre heat
device or duct to warm the intake air when the engine is cold. This may
not be working as it should be.
